2. Key Elements to consider when creating a calligraphy website

Website Navigation

A website’s navigation should be easy to use and intuitive for visitors. If your website is organized hierarchically, consider using a drop-down menu. This will help people quickly and easily navigate to the pages they need. Additionally, add a “back” button so users can return to the previous page quickly.

Content

The content of your website should be informative and written in a clear and concise manner. Your calligraphy website should feature the type of calligraphy you offer, along with examples of your work. If you specialize in a certain type of calligraphy, feature that prominently. Additionally, add customer reviews and testimonials to give potential customers a more in-depth view of your services.

Design

The design of your calligraphy website should be simple and elegant. It should be easy to read, so use high-contrast colors and large text to make it easy to navigate. Choose a simple, consistent font and color scheme that can be used throughout the website. And avoid using too many unnecessarily complex features — they can be distracting and slow down the loading of the pages.

Mobile Responsive

As more and more people use their mobile devices to browse the web, it’s becoming increasingly important for websites to be mobile responsive. Making sure your website is mobile-friendly is key — if a website isn’t easily accessible on a device’s smaller screen, visitors are likely to leave and go to another website that does work for them. Make sure your website is optimized for mobile devices.

SEO

Search engine optimization (SEO) can help improve your website’s visibility on search engines, making it easier for customers to find you. Include keywords related to your calligraphy services in the website content, titles, URLs, image tags, and meta tags. Additionally, link to other pages on your website to make it easier for web crawlers to find and index your website.

3. What pages should a calligraphy business website include?

1. Home Page

A website's home page should be the starting point for customers, so include features like web apps, email forms, videos, photos, and other images that showcase the products and services. Keep the page simple and minimalistic, while still featuring important information such as the location, hours of operation, contact details, and other important information.

2. About Page

An "About" page is a great place to explain the history of the calligraphy business. Use this page to convey the story of the business and the unique selling points that differentiate it from the competition. Also include details like the types of services offered, the team members and their qualifications, and also an overview of any current or upcoming projects.

3. Products/Services Page

A calligraphy business website should include a detailed products and services page, which includes descriptions of the products and services offered, pricing, and ordering information. Include quality images and videos of the products and services to give customers an idea of the quality of the work.

4. Portfolio Page

A portfolio page will allow customers to view the business's services in action. Include images or videos of the products and services offered, along with contact information. This page is also a great opportunity to showcase awards or recognition won by the business.

5. Resources Page

A "Resources" page is an important part of any website, and is especially vital for a calligraphy business website. Include helpful information like blogs, videos, and articles about calligraphy, as well as any other resources that the business might find useful.

6. Contact Page

A contact page is essential for any website, and it should be easy for customers to find this page. Include information such as the address, phone number, email address, and any other relevant contact information. Also provide customers with a contact form where they can submit their inquiries.

5. How to promote a calligraphy business website

1. Create a social media presence:

Create active accounts on popular social media networks and platforms such as Facebook, Twitter, Snapchat, Instagram, and Pinterest to begin building an audience for your calligraphy business website. Engage with potential customers and share content about your services, special offers and upcoming events.

2. Utilize paid advertising:

Make use of paid ads on networks like Facebook, Instagram, Google, Bing, and other networks to reach larger audiences. Use a combination of tactics, such as A/B testing and split testing, to determine which ads are the most successful. Paid advertising can be an effective way to promote a new website and increase site traffic.

3. Leverage influencers:

Partner with social media influencers to help promote your business website and services. Reach out to influencers who are active in the calligraphy niche and offer them monetary compensation in exchange for exposure on their accounts. Influencer marketing can have a significant impact on the success of your website.

4. Utilize email marketing:

Use email newsletters to keep customers updated on your website activities. Create appealing email campaigns that feature appealing visuals, easy to read text, and incentives to encourage customers to visit your website. Leverage segmentation techniques to target different customer segments with customized messages.

5. Leverage SEO:

Optimize your website for search engines by including relevant keywords in your content, titles, meta tags, and alt text. Use a combination of on-page and off-page SEO techniques, such as link building, to improve your website's ranking in search engine results pages (SERPs). Create content for your website that is SEO-friendly and comprehensive.
